Shockey Update (Updated 5.28.10)
 
Jeremy Shockey was diagnosed with a seizure, according to teammate Darren Sharper.
Sharper visited Shockey in the hospital after the tight end collapsed in the weight room earlier Thursday. Shockey is going to stay at least one night in the hospital to undergo tests, but he doesn't seem too concerned. "I am ok, thanks to everyone who has shown their concern don't worry about me I will be fine.. WHO DAT," tweeted Shockey.

Let's hope that it wasn't a seizure. Seizures are not stand alone events. They are cause by some problematic condition. The following are from Dr. Mark Adickes' twitter account (DrMarkAdickes):


Causes of seizures include: Arterial disease in the brain, alcohol and drug withdrawal, bleeding in the brain, and epilepsy.

Other diseases in which seizures can be common are brain cancer, encephalitis, meningitis and kidney failure.

As you can see when seizures occur all causes are serious. I hope Jeremy Shockey did not actually have a seizure.

It is possible that an electrolyte imbalance and subsequent cramps appeared to be a seizure and ambulance is overkill...we'll see.

Eyewitness account leaves the door open that perhaps this was not a seizure. That is a good thing as all seizure causes are problematic.
